How Do Unusual Items Influence Profit?

Importantly, our data indicates that Nanjing Xinlian Electronics' profit was reduced by CN¥67m, due to unusual items, over the last year. It's never great to see unusual items costing the company profits, but on the upside, things might improve sooner rather than later. When we analysed the vast majority of listed companies worldwide, we found that significant unusual items are often not repeated. And that's hardly a surprise given these line items are considered unusual. In the twelve months to December 2023, Nanjing Xinlian Electronics had a big unusual items expense. All else being equal, this would likely have the effect of making the statutory profit look worse than its underlying earnings power.

An Unusual Tax Situation

Just as we noted the unusual items, we must inform you that Nanjing Xinlian Electronics received a tax benefit which contributed CN¥11m to the bottom line. This is of course a bit out of the ordinary, given it is more common for companies to be paying tax than receiving tax benefits! The receipt of a tax benefit is obviously a good thing, on its own. However, the devil in the detail is that these kind of benefits only impact in the year they are booked, and are often one-off in nature. Assuming the tax benefit is not repeated every year, we could see its profitability drop noticeably, all else being equal.

Our Take On Nanjing Xinlian Electronics' Profit Performance

In its last report Nanjing Xinlian Electronics received a tax benefit which might make its profit look better than it really is on a underlying level. Having said that, it also had a unusual item reducing its profit. Based on these factors, we think that Nanjing Xinlian Electronics' profits are a reasonably conservative guide to its underlying profitability.
